#d5b3c6 color information
In a RGB color space, hex #d5b3c6 is composed of 83.5% red, 70.2% green and 77.6% blue. Whereas in a CMYK color space, it is composed of 0% cyan, 16% magenta, 7% yellow and 16.5% black. It has a hue angle of 326.5 degrees, a saturation of 28.8% and a lightness of 76.9%. #d5b3c6 color hex could be obtained by blending #ffffff with #ab678d. Closest websafe color is: #cccccc.
#d5b3c6 color conversion
The hexadecimal color #d5b3c6 has RGB values of R:213, G:179, B:198 and CMYK values of C:0, M:0.16, Y:0.07, K:0.16. Its decimal value is 14005190.
